For the people earning much more than the income limits, They could consider generating a non-deductible IRA contribution and after that changing into a Roth IRA. This is often known as a “backdoor Roth.” Nonetheless, it’s imperative that you bear in mind that Roth conversions can rely as taxable earnings if non-deductible contributions are commingled with pre-tax contributions in a Traditional IRA. This is certainly why it’s essential to get the job done using a tax adviser prior to making a Roth conversion choice.

An crisis fund is A necessary Component of any fiscal approach, business or individual. A income reserve you could use to include unexpected charges, such as a main household fix, healthcare Invoice, or career loss, an unexpected emergency fund must ideally be 3 to six months worth of living expenditures.
